Why are my pores always so clogged?

Your pores can become clogged for a number of reasons – excess oil resulting from hormonal changes, dry skin, a buildup of deceased skin cells, or dirt and oil becoming stuck beneath the surface. When the skin closes over the top of a clogged pore, you get a pimple – aka a closed comedone.

What does a blocked pore look like?

Clogged pores can look enlarged, bumpy, or, in the case of blackheads, dark in color. The more oil that a person’s skin produces, the more likely it is that their pores will become blocked. A person can use skin care techniques and products to manage or clear clogged pores.

What shrinks facial pores?

Apply a facial pore cleanser with salicylic acid nightly. “It’s a beta hydroxy acid that has increased solubility in oil and can travel deep within pores,” Dr. Feely says. You can also talk to your dermatologist about a stronger in-office chemical peel to further clear out pores.

Do ice cubes close pores?

But does ice really help in closing open skin pores? According to dermatologist Dr Jaishree Sharad, ice cannot affect the opening or closing of skin pores.

What makes your pores bigger?

The main cause of enlarged pores is excessive sebum production. Each pore contains a sebaceous (oil) gland that secretes sebum. And when sebaceous glands produce excess oil, it leads to oily skin. Although sebum acts as a natural moisturiser for the skin; excess production is a big problem.

At what age do pores enlarge?

“Your pore size is largely determined by genetics, but pores don’t usually become visible until adolescence, as it’s often hormones that drive the skin to produce more oil and in turn, clog the pores,” confirmed Dr Hextall. “Dead skin and oil build-up can make the pores far more apparent by stretching them somewhat.”
